EnvPane is a preference pane for macOS that lets you set environment variables
for all applications, both GUI and terminal. Not only does it restore support
for `~/.MacOSX/environment.plist` (see[Background](#background)), it also
publishes your changes to the environment immediately, without the need to log
out and back in. This works for changes made by manually editing
`~/.MacOSX/environment.plist` as well via the preference pane UI.

EnvPane 0.7 was tested under macOS 12 "Monterey" on Apple Silicon and Intel.

## Changelog

### v0.7

* Code-signed with my Apple Developer ID

* Universal binary (Apple Silicon and Intel)

* Works in dark mode

* Dealt with a few deprecations

* Fixed a font color issue in dark mode
